Demographics details for Elsah, IL vs Shelton, WA

Population Overview

Compare main population characteristics in Elsah, IL vs Shelton, WA.

Data Elsah Shelton
Population 516 10,814
Median Age 20.4 years 31.2 years
Median Income $83,125 $57,907
Married Families 10.0% 25.0%
Poverty Level 5% 12%
Unemployment Rate 3.5 5.4

Population Comparison: Elsah vs Shelton

  • The population in Shelton is higher at 10,814, compared to 516 in Elsah.
  • The median age in Shelton is higher at 31.2 years, compared to 20.4 years in Elsah.
  • Elsah has a higher median income of $83,125 compared to $57,907 in Shelton.
  • In Shelton, the percentage of married families is higher at 25.0%, compared to 10.0% in Elsah.
  • The poverty level is higher in Shelton at 12%, compared to 5% in Elsah.
  • Shelton has a higher unemployment rate at 5.4% compared to 3.5% in Elsah.
